The impact of adaptations to the fluid PR:PROJECT_SUMMARY microenvironment of the circulation on the outcome of the metastatic cascade are PR:PROJECT_SUMMARY not well understood. Here we find that cancer cells (PC-3, MDA-MB-231, Myc-CaP) PR:PROJECT_SUMMARY exposed to brief pulses of high-level FSS exhibit enhanced invasiveness and PR:PROJECT_SUMMARY anchorage-independent proliferation in vitro and enhanced metastatic PR:PROJECT_SUMMARY colonization/tumor formation in vivo. Cancer cells exposed to FSS rapidly alter PR:PROJECT_SUMMARY their metabolism in a manner that promotes survival by providing energy for PR:PROJECT_SUMMARY cytoskeletal remodeling and contractility as well as reducing equivalents to PR:PROJECT_SUMMARY counter oxidative stress associated with cell detachment. Thus, exposure to FSS PR:PROJECT_SUMMARY may provide CTCs an unexpected survival benefit that promotes metastatic PR:PROJECT_SUMMARY colonization. The cells were either held in suspension as static controls or ST:STUDY_SUMMARY exposed to fluid shear stress (FSS) as outlined in PMID:32187555. Once the final ST:STUDY_SUMMARY pulse of FSS was conducted the cells were then plunged into ice cold PBS, ST:STUDY_SUMMARY counted, centrifuged, and cell pellet flash frozen in liquid nitrogen. Cell ST:STUDY_SUMMARY pellets were stored at -80C until profiling was initiated. Three biological ST:STUDY_SUMMARY replicates and match controls were submitted for metabolomic profiling. The data ST:STUDY_SUMMARY from the metabolomic profiling revealed that immediately upon FSS exposure, ST:STUDY_SUMMARY cancer cells significantly utilize ATP to support the energetically costly ST:STUDY_SUMMARY events of cytoskeleton rearrangement. We additionally observed significant ST:STUDY_SUMMARY utilization in amino acids including serine, threonine, and methionine-- which ST:STUDY_SUMMARY suggests utilization of the one-carbon cycle. We identified a slight increase of ST:STUDY_SUMMARY lactate production in the PC-3 cells, which was not observed in the MDA-MB-231 ST:STUDY_SUMMARY cells. This suggests a potential difference in energy production methods between ST:STUDY_SUMMARY the two cancer types during FSS exposure. Herein, this metabolomic profile ST:STUDY_SUMMARY demonstrates immediate activation of metabolic pathways to support the energy ST:STUDY_SUMMARY demand that is required to resist destruction to FSS. CO2 and CO:COLLECTION_SUMMARY harvested using 0.05% trypsin. Cells were washed with PBS, resuspended in CO:COLLECTION_SUMMARY serum-free DMEM. Metabolomic profiling was performed on cells that were CO:COLLECTION_SUMMARY processed and snap frozen (using liquid nitrogen) immediately after they were CO:COLLECTION_SUMMARY exposed to 10 pulses of FSS or held in suspension as described in PMID: CO:COLLECTION_SUMMARY 32187555. Specifically, on the final FSS pulse, the cells were transferred into CO:COLLECTION_SUMMARY 10 mL of ice-cold PBS, the number of viable cells was determined, and the cells CO:COLLECTION_SUMMARY were centrifuged at 500g for 3 minutes at 4°C. Cell debris was removed from CO:COLLECTION_SUMMARY pellets by resuspension in ice-cold PBS, 2x106 cells were transferred into a new CO:COLLECTION_SUMMARY tube, the cells were pelleted again, and these washed cell pellets were snap CO:COLLECTION_SUMMARY frozen in liquid nitrogen. MS:MS_COMMENTS The injection volume of 1 μL was used for all samples, blanks, and QCs. The GC MS:MS_COMMENTS was operated in split mode with the following settings: 20:1 split ratio; split MS:MS_COMMENTS flow: 24 μL/min, purge flow: 5 mL/min, Carrier mode: Constant Flow, Carrier MS:MS_COMMENTS flow rate: 1.2 mL/min). The GC inlet temperature was 250°C. The GC oven MS:MS_COMMENTS temperature gradient was as follows: 80°C for 3 minutes, ramped at 20°C/minute MS:MS_COMMENTS to a maximum temperature of 280°C, which was held for 8 minutes. The injection MS:MS_COMMENTS syringe was washed 3 times with pyridine between each sample. Metabolites were MS:MS_COMMENTS detected using a Thermo ISQ single quadrupole mass spectrometer. The data was MS:MS_COMMENTS acquired from 3.90 to 21.00 minutes in EI mode (70eV) by single ion monitoring MS:MS_COMMENTS (SIM). #MS_METABOLITE_DATA MS_METABOLITE_DATA:UNITS pmole/L
